Backbone of the Business World
In the business world,
a background in accounting can open countless doors and help you climb to the
top. Accounting is one of the most basic, yet most important tools in business.
Accountants are needed to keep track of all the money that goes in and out of a
business through bookkeeping, tax preparation and auditing, and fraud detection.
They play a critical role in analyzing, measuring, documenting and presenting
the overall performance of businesses. The work performed by accountants is the
basis on which all financial decisions within a company are made.

The coursework required in an Executive Accounting program will teach students how to perform a variety of functions necessary for success in the field. For example, students will learn general accounting procedures, how to prepare income statements and tax returns, and how to analyze financial statements and accounting data in order to make sound financial decisions to benefit a company. Students will also be expected to demonstrate a knowledge of computer literacy and information resources, the ability to differentiate between financial and managerial accounting, and how apply critical thinking skills to make financial decisions critical to a company’s success.
